What is recorded here

Scotland's National Record of the Historic Environment records Old Poltalloch as Standing Stone (prehistoric)(possible). The official map says its point is accurate as follows: NGR given to the nearest 1m. The record does not by itself mean that the public may enter the place.
Old Poltalloch is likely a prehistoric standing stone, potentially dating to the Neolithic or Bronze Age periods. Such stones often held ritual or ceremonial significance, possibly marking territorial boundaries or serving as focal points for local communities.
